Output f35e95688bb0daa6eee5a29b64a7c7409f4a6c7d00f90cfa7d28c98b4e43fb74:3

value
29018639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b0c0191528636907a726bb34558d2a725e7af5 OP_EQUAL
address
MChm7EiPpLg6BVxZZfwtfuZr1UazfH2e7z
transaction
f35e95688bb0daa6eee5a29b64a7c7409f4a6c7d00f90cfa7d28c98b4e43fb74
spent
true